What is the General Cost of Advanced Computer Packages Training?

The cost of advanced computer packages training in Kenya can vary widely, generally ranging from budget-friendly options to premium courses. On average, you might expect to pay anywhere from KES 10,000 to KES 50,000 or more, depending on the institution, course content, and duration. However, this range is not absolute, as various factors can drive the price up or down.

What Factors Influence the Cost of Advanced Computer Packages Training?

1. Course Content and Duration

The specific skills taught and the duration of the training significantly affect the price. Courses that cover a wider range of topics or more advanced skills, such as cybersecurity or data analytics, tend to be more expensive. For instance, a comprehensive program that includes project management software training alongside basic packages may cost more than a course focusing solely on Microsoft Office applications.

2. Training Format: Online vs. In-Person

The delivery method also impacts pricing. Online courses often have lower overhead costs, which can make them cheaper than in-person classes. However, in-person training may provide more personalized instruction, which some learners prefer. Depending on your learning style, you might find that the benefits of in-person training justify the higher cost.

3. Accreditation and Certification

Courses that offer recognized certifications or are accredited by professional bodies typically command higher fees. For instance, programs affiliated with organizations such as Microsoft or Adobe might have a premium price due to the value of the certification in the job market. The assurance of quality and recognition can be worth the additional investment.

4. Instructor Expertise

The qualifications and experience of the instructors can also influence costs. Trainers with extensive industry experience or specialized knowledge may charge more for their courses, reflecting the quality of education you can expect. This is an important consideration, as skilled instructors can provide insights that go beyond textbook learning.

5. Location of the Training Center

The geographical location of the training center can impact costs as well. Institutions in urban areas like Nairobi may charge higher fees due to increased operational costs compared to those in rural regions. What are the Typical Pricing Tiers for Advanced Computer Packages Training?

TierPrice RangeTypical Features
BudgetKES 10,000 – KES 20,000Basic skills, short duration (4-8 weeks), online or community-based training.
Mid-RangeKES 20,000 – KES 35,000Intermediate skills, comprehensive content, a mix of online and in-person training, certification included.
PremiumKES 35,000 – KES 50,000+Advanced skills, extensive hands-on training, recognized certifications, expert instructors, networking opportunities.

What Are the Hidden or Commonly-Forgotten Costs?

When budgeting for advanced computer packages training, it’s crucial to consider additional costs that may not be immediately apparent. These can include:

  • Materials Fees: Some courses may require the purchase of textbooks, software licenses, or other materials that can add to the overall cost.
  • Exam Fees: If certification is part of your course, be aware of any exam fees that may not be included in the initial tuition.
  • Transport Costs: For in-person training, consider travel expenses, especially if the training center is far from your home or workplace.
  • Opportunity Costs: If taking the course means taking time off work, factor in the potential loss of income during that period.

How to Budget Sensibly for Your Advanced Computer Packages Training

Effective budgeting is crucial for managing the costs associated with advanced computer packages training. Here are some practical tips:

  • Research Multiple Institutions: Compare prices, course content, and reviews from different training providers to find the best value for your needs.
  • Look for Discounts: Some institutions offer scholarships, early-bird discounts, or group rates, which can help reduce costs.
  • Prioritize Needs Over Wants: Focus on the skills that will most benefit your career. Avoid courses that include unnecessary extras that may inflate costs.
  • Plan for Additional Expenses: Set aside extra funds for materials, exams, and any unforeseen costs to avoid financial strain.

What Questions Should You Ask a Training Provider Before Enrolling?

Before committing to a training program, it’s essential to gather as much information as possible. Here are key questions to ask:

  • What is included in the course fee? Clarify whether materials, certification, and exam fees are included in the quoted price.
  • What is the class size? Smaller classes often provide more personalized attention.
  • What are the qualifications of the instructors? Understanding the instructors’ backgrounds can help gauge the quality of training.
  • Are there opportunities for hands-on practice? Practical experience is critical in computer training, so inquire about labs or real-world projects.

1. How long does it take to complete an advanced computer package course?

The duration of advanced computer package courses can vary significantly. Most programs can be completed within 4 to 12 weeks, depending on the intensity and depth of the material covered. Some institutions offer accelerated options that allow you to finish faster if you can dedicate more time.

2. Are online courses as effective as in-person training?

Online courses can be just as effective as in-person training, provided they are well-structured and facilitated by qualified instructors. However, some learners may benefit more from the interactive environment of in-person classes, particularly for complex subjects requiring hands-on experience.

3. Do I need prior experience to enroll in advanced computer packages training?

While some advanced courses may assume foundational knowledge, many institutions offer beginner courses as prerequisites or as part of the advanced program. It’s always best to check the entry requirements before enrolling.

4. Can I get a job after completing an advanced computer package course?

Completing an advanced computer package course significantly enhances your employability by equipping you with relevant skills that many employers seek. However, securing a job also depends on various factors, including your networking efforts, interview skills, and how you apply the knowledge gained in real-world scenarios.
